properties of electrical charge
like charges repel and opposite charges attract
anode =
net positive pole; attracts (-) ions
cathode =
net negative pole; attracts (+) ions

resistance/capacitance/impedance defintion
opposition to flow of charged particles
resistance/capacitance/impedance equation
I = V/R
- inverse relationship between resistance and intensity
resistance/capacitance/impedance alternating current equation
I = V/Z
Z = resistance above (I = V/R) + any additional resistance found in the capacitance and inductance of an alternating current generator
